With my one duck who had aspergillosis she got a small prolapse I couldn’t get back in
My local vet did a stitch and it worked
It’s never come back out over a year now
As for angel wing you can wrap it to stop it while the wing grows
One goose has it and my vet wrapped her. 4 days of the wrap and she was fixed
My khaki drake on the other hand wouldn’t keep wraps on and lives with one wing that sticks out
I have heard others cut a sock and use it like a shirt. This is something I wish I had tried with my boy
